The Cleaning Supervisor, will be responsible for:
*
Managing a cleaning team across a range of clients, including recruitment, development, and performance management of staff.
*
Ensuring delivery of routine planned and periodic cleaning in line with the Service Level Agreement and Cleaning Specification.
*
Providing technical training to ensure staff follow task schedules and correct Health & Safety procedures.
*
Distributing uniforms, monitoring cleanliness standards, and managing the use and ordering of cleaning materials and stock.
*
Handling issues efficiently and professionally, escalating to the line manager when appropriate.
*
Maintaining regular contact with the Facilities Manager and conducting monthly audit inspections with the client in line with contract KPIs.
*
Undertaking weekly cleaning and safety inspections and attending monthly meetings to build rapport with the on-site client.
*
Recognising opportunities to quote for additional ad-hoc work and passing relevant information to the line manager for quotation.
*
Completing essential weekly documentation such as task sheets and custody sign-off sheets in line with policy.
*
Ensuring Health & Safety and compliance procedures are adhered to in alignment with the QHSE Team and client expectations.
*
Taking ownership of Health & Safety for yourself and others, reviewing the H&S manual, maintaining the electrical maintenance register, and ensuring proper use of the accident reporting process.
